Measuring Blood Pressure

Measuring blood pressure in animals can be achieved in numerous ways. We use a radiotelemetric system that measures blood pressure 24 hours a day, 7 days a week.

We implant the blood pressure device into a major artery of an animal. Blood pressure is measured and sent to a computer for storage of the data.
